Calories: 916
Serves: 4
Prep. Time: 0:00
Category: Seafood / Shellfish, Main Dish, Italian / Pasta / Pizza, Copy Cat / Restaurant
 
Ingredients:

1     pound         linguine
1     cup           olive oil
4                   garlic cloves
6                   anchovy fillets
5                   hot cherry peppers
1     tablespoon    chopped parsley
                    Salt
                    Freshly-ground black pepper
Directions: one line for each direction. When saved the lines will be numbered.
  1. Cook linguine in a large pot with salted water until al dente. While pasta is cooking, heat oil in a medium saute pan. Add garlic, anchovy, and cherry peppers. Saute until garlic is golden brown. Remove from heat.

  2. Drain pasta, saving about 1/2 cup of the water. Add pasta back into pot. Place over medium heat. Add garlic mixture and the reserved water. Mix well over heat for 1 minute. Remove and place in a bowl. Sprinkle with parsley and salt and pepper, to taste.

  3. This recipe yields 4 servings.
